East Bay Modern Addition

ALBANY, CA

Project Manager: Jos Reynaud

Photographer: Mark Compton 

A young family with two small children needed their California bungalow to work harder. The existing layout lacked comfortable living space and room for the family to grow, so the project became a significant reorganization rather than a simple addition. The main level was reimagined as an open sequence of living, dining, kitchen, and family spaces running front to back, connecting the entry to the rear garden. The kitchen sits between the living and dining rooms, creating a natural compression that organizes the flow without dividing it. Windows were carefully placed to bring light into a tight urban lot. Personal touches woven throughout, an abstract painting positioned to be seen from multiple angles, a friend’s banana leaf wallpaper framing the open staircase, give the home a warmth that feels genuinely lived in. Upstairs, a new level was set toward the rear to capture Bay Area views from the primary bedroom, while the existing porch arches were retained to keep the home in conversation with its neighbors. The exterior combines white stucco with dark Yakisugi siding, a Japanese technique that uses fire to char cedar, making it naturally water and insect resistant while adding rich tonal depth in sunlight. A home that fits how this family actually lives, with room to gather, room to grow, and details that reward a closer look.
